#021048 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#021048 is composed of 0.8% red, 6.3%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 77.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 71.8% black. It has a hue angle of 228 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 14.5%. #021048 color hex could be obtained by blending #042090 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

Shades and Tints of #021048

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00030f is the darkest color, while #fbf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#021048

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242426 is the less saturated color, while #021048 is the most saturated one.
